Add a "nop filler" pass to SPU.
Filling no-ops is done just before emitting of assembly,
when the instruction stream is final. No-ops are inserted
to align the instructions so the dual-issue of the pipeline
is utilized. This speeds up generated code with a minimum of
1% on a select set of algorithms.
This pass may be redundant if the instruction scheduler and
all subsequent passes that modify the instruction stream
(prolog+epilog inserter, register scavenger, are there others?)
are made aware of the instruction alignments.
